Output 662b30a8f1ce600e4236800f0fd21d53ab80a4b05e23014c35fb087e8bb8c258:1

value
2280883
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d68523866e081ee8174da07ec1969f15757f111 OP_EQUALVERIFY OP_CHECKSIG
address
16bhC4hkHVHHEfP62EuxVVhe54RYmHy4yS
transaction
662b30a8f1ce600e4236800f0fd21d53ab80a4b05e23014c35fb087e8bb8c258
spent
true